‘I’ll Cheer For The Players’: Shubman Gill On His T20 World Cup 2024 Selection Dilemma

New Delhi: Gujarat Titans captain Shubman Gill opened up on his selection in the Indian squad for the upcoming T20 World Cup 2024 which will be played in the USA and West Indies from June 02. India will play their opener clash against Ireland on June 08.

Gill was the highest run-getter in the last season of the tournament. He scored 890 runs in 17 matches but the GT skipper is struggling in the ongoing season of the tournament. He scored 304 runs in nine outings so far.

“Every player dreams of representing his country in World Cup. I was diagnosed with dengue early in ODI World Cup 2023. I came back to the team and played. I learned a lot during the tournament, especially in India. It is a dream for me to represent India on the biggest stage in T20 World Cup. When it comes to my selection, if I don’t get a chance despite scoring more than 900 runs in last season then I can do only one thing. I’ll cheer for the players who make it into the team and wish them all the best,” Gill said sportstak.

Gill said that currently he is thinking about his IPL franchise GT. He also that at Gujarat needs him most at this point of time.

“Currently, I’m not thinking about whether my name will be there or not. For now, I have been given a role to this lead this team (GT). If I start thinking about that then I won’t do justice to the role I have been given. Especially, at this moment, my team needs me the most. If I don’t give time to them and start about missing the T20 World Cup squad or think about my runs to get selected then I won’t be able to perform my role,” added Gill.

GT are currently on seventh in the points table tally. They won four matches out of their nine outings in the marquee event. Shubman Gill & Co. will now face Royal Challengers Bengaluru for the 45 match of IPL 2024 which will be played at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ad on April 28.
